Water Resource Management in Tubah Wateshed in Mezam-Cameroon
Details
This book describes and analyzes the issues surrounding the (lack of) management and conservation of the Tubah Upland watershed in the Tubah subdivision of the Northwest Region of Cameroon. A booming population influence by the creation of Bamenda University and many other private higher institutions of learning, combined with unsustainable farming practices in a bit to feed this ever growing population, overgrazing, inter-tribal conflicts and an ongoing agricultural expansion, has led to degradation of the Upland watershed resource. This is further compounded by competitive pressures, conflict, and a lack of effective governance for the area.
